2005 Honda Civic vs. 1985 Mazda 929
To start off, 2005 Honda Civic is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1985 Mazda 929.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1985 Mazda 929 would be higher. At 1,969 cc (4 cylinders), 1985 Mazda 929 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1985 Mazda 929 (89 HP @ 4800 RPM) has 7 more horse power than 2005 Honda Civic. (82 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1985 Mazda 929 should accelerate faster than 2005 Honda Civic.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Honda Civic weights approximately 120 kg more than 1985 Mazda 929.
Let's talk about torque, both vehicles can yield 160 Nm of torque. So under normal driving conditions, the ability to climb up hills and pull heavy equipment should be relatively similar for both vehicles.
Compare all specifications:
2005 Honda Civic | 1985 Mazda 929 | |
Make | Honda | Mazda |
Model | Civic | 929 |
Year Released | 2005 | 1985 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1396 cc | 1969 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 82 HP | 89 HP |
Engine RPM | 5700 RPM | 4800 RPM |
Torque | 160 Nm | 160 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1000 RPM | 2600 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line - Premium |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1270 kg | 1150 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4290 mm | 4710 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1720 mm | 1700 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1500 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2630 mm | 2620 mm |
